Output 51cc16b7771436819cfa80d9e6be86f2d2e2f060f6a202ef797da1561115ed15:0

value
735270
script pubkey
OP_0 OP_PUSHBYTES_20 ebd4f3089e34db9892961ed6923a20409198b723
address
bc1qa020xzy7xnde3y5krmtfyw3qgzge3derl3lkrq
transaction
51cc16b7771436819cfa80d9e6be86f2d2e2f060f6a202ef797da1561115ed15
spent
true